DDT
uncountable noun: DDT is a poisonous substance which is used for killing insects. DDT in American English a powerful insecticide (ClC6H4)2CHCCl3, effective upon contact: its use is restricted by law due to damaging environmental effects abbreviation: a white, crystalline, water-insoluble solid, C14H9Cl5, usually derived from chloral by reaction with chlorobenzene in the presence of fuming sulfuric acid: used as an insecticide and as a scabicide and pediculicide: agricultural use prohibited in the U.S. DDT in British English noun: dichlorodiphenyltrichloroethane; a colourless odourless substance used as an insecticide. It is toxic to animals and is known to accumulate in the tissues. It is now banned in the UK |
